Actually it was called a product improvement. They replaced the "neutral start switch pin". My JD dealership called and asked when they could come and do it. Well I only live a mile from them so I just drove it there so they could be close to all of their tools and everything. The mechanic was very thankful. Hopefully he'll remember times like this when I really need him to come to me. He said it only took him around 20 min to change out the part, but did take longer to get to it. He said the improvement was for the 4000 series tractors. I guess that means the 4510, 4610, 4710.

Anyhow, I thought I would share so you guys that have them could contact your dealer if they haven't already contacted you.
